Webb14 jan. 2024 · Start at one corner and use a tape measure to extend to 16 inches. Knock on the ceiling at the 16-inch mark, and if it sounds solid, you found the joist. If it sounds hollow, continue to the next step. Extend the tape measure from 16 to 24 inches and knock on the ceiling again. If it sounds solid, you found the joist. A ceiling can also be the upper … Webb5 apr. 2024 · A steel beam costs $100 to $400 per foot to install or $1,200 to $4,200 on average for residential construction. Replacing a load-bearing wall with a support beam costs $4,000 to $10,000. Steel I-beam prices are $6 to $18 per foot for just the materials.

Traditionally, a beam system refers to any exposed network of beams in the ceiling structure of a room or building. In their original cases, these beams were part of the structural makeup of the room itself, with long, heavy wood beams being hand-chosen for strength and style.
